Why would they even give ppl with a low EC score interview then? It is just such a waste. I don't think interviews were JUST pass/fail. That being said, interview invites went out before the COVID cancellations. It's possible that they invited "low EC" students who had potential, with the assumption MMIs would provide an additional screen for both high and low EC students. After COVID cancellation, they had to set up a new grading scheme for the interview portion, all this within a week. Possibilities for leaving interview scores as pass/fail were: a) the panel interview grading was not easily transferrable to a numeral score, b) they simply didn't want to reveal how they assessed you, c) they changed the interview weight, d) a mix, or e) an additional possibility. Just trying to gauge my chances.. I remember my year U of C decisions came out first, and I was waitlisted. I was bummed, but I'd figured that I didn't do that well in the interview anyways. Then I got into the U of A. Then I got in off the waitlist to U of C. This is just to say that it's entirely possible to get off the waitlist at U of C, and I know multiple people at the U of A got in off the waitlist. Given the information you have, you have as good a chance as any, so don't give up hope.... but do plan for what you'll do if you don't get in to either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
